Transaction 08564c4fc91c1bf6d5d73b3748df34509b6131f955116dd44cf212fd4ae312dc

1 Input
2 Outputs
  • 08564c4fc91c1bf6d5d73b3748df34509b6131f955116dd44cf212fd4ae312dc:0
  • value  107000000
    address  1Dwma1TarBB44wEa7DqPWqzkfu1abqAkEj
  • 08564c4fc91c1bf6d5d73b3748df34509b6131f955116dd44cf212fd4ae312dc:1
  • value  69225292
    address  1DX18GGfWTD2dG4foZQhA7bNgeh58gfTG8